Embedded Linux Developer (C, C++)

Competitive plus benefits
22 Nov 2016
20 Dec 2016
Innovative Technology
Contract Type
Full Time

Due to our continued international growth we’ve an exciting opportunity at The Innovative Technology Group for a passionate Embedded Linux Developer (C, C++) to join our highly-successful, expanding team based in Oldham with InnoPrint. You will receive a competitive salary plus an excellent benefits package.

We’re Innovative…

If you’re a visionary in your field and unafraid to challenge the status quo, you could be exactly what we need at InnoPrint to fulfil our goal of revolutionising the cash handling and printing industries. At InnoPrint we’re a highly progressive manufacturer of state-of-the-art cash handling equipment, modular printers and peripherals for the amusement, gaming and retail sectors.

Your Package & Perks

- Flexible working hours, to fit around personal commitments and give you time off when you’d like it most (with many of our team finishing at 2 o’clock on Fridays)

- Paid breaks, in our own state-of-the-art open-plan offices

- 24 days holiday, plus Bank Holidays, for great work-life balance

- Workplace Pension Scheme, with a 3% contribution from us

- Private Healthcare Scheme available for you, and the option to add family members

- Childcare Vouchers and Cycle to Work Scheme

- Free onsite modern gym, staff car workshop and an active social calendar

Our Opportunity

In this newly created and exciting role you’ll be part of our talented and growing team of developers at InnoPrint, working on the forefront of our latest products and services. As an Embedded Linux Developer (C, C++) you’ll design and develop Linux based solutions, and be responsible for building Linux images and driver development.

Our products are complex and the work is challenging, as we strive to incorporate appropriate innovative technologies into our designs, to provide our customers with cost effective systems. The varied work will involve creative problem solving to ensure our embedded devices work seamlessly with their third party host machines, servers and networks.

This role would suit a proven Linux Developer from an electrical manufacturing background, who is accustom to working in a fast paced and innovative environment with real time operating systems and embedded technologies.

What you’ll be doing as our Embedded Linux Developer (C, C++)?

- Develop new and existing cloud based systems and IOT

- You’ll autonomously design, develop and integrate embedded and Linux systems, using C, Embedded C, C++ and RTOS

- You’ll work with established and new technologies to improve and maintain software components, and the effectiveness and efficiency of our devices interfacing with third party host devices and servers

- You’ll implement systems in to our day to day AWP (Amusements with Prizes) operations, including TIT0 (Ticket in Ticket out) and cutting edge cloud based solutions

- You’ll interact with Linux kernel, framework, and integrate new device drivers

Key Skills & Experience required of our Embedded Linux Developer (C, C++):

- HNC, HND or Degree in Computer Science, or a related subject

- Linux systems, developing network applications on Linux with TCP/IP

- Embedded development, using C, C++ with knowledge of hardware and low-level development.

- Experience of working in a hardware development team environment

- Experience with web-based systems and cloud architectures, such as, Soap, PHP, HTML

- Experience of Linux kernel and device-driver development

- Use of git or similar for source control and auto build/test/deploy

Who are we?

You’ll find us on the edge of the Pennines and less than half an hour from central Manchester, with great local amenities and transport links on our doorstep. On-site we’ve modern, open-plan offices, a rapid prototype workshop and development laboratory, which along with our friendly and hardworking culture should help you feel right at home. 

If you feel you have the skills and experience required to become our new Embedded Linux Developer (C, C++) then please click ‘Apply’ today, we’d love to hear from you!

Keywords: Software Engineer, Web Engineer, Applications Engineer, Apps Engineer, App Engineer, Computer Engineer, Software Developer, Web Developer, Applications Developer, Apps Developer, App Developer, Software Programmer, Web Programmer, Applications Programmer, Apps Programmer, App Programmer, Computer Programmer, Lead Engineer, Lead Developer, Lead Programmer, Senior Engineer, Senior Developer, Senior Engineer, Technical Lead

More jobs like this